Specifications Breakdown

Module Efficiency

The Renogy 450W Bifacial Mono Solar Panel achieves 22.8% module efficiency compared to Mission Solar MSE415's 21%, meaning Renogy 450W Bifacial Mono Solar Panel converts 1.8 percentage points more sunlight into electricity per square meter. In practical terms, the Mission Solar MSE415 produces 212.5 watts per square meter of panel area while the Renogy 450W Bifacial Mono Solar Panel produces 233.1 W/m². For rooftop installations where space is limited, this efficiency gap determines how many kilowatts you can fit on your available roof area. Over a 25-year system life, even a small efficiency advantage compounds into meaningful additional energy production.

Power Output

The Renogy 450W Bifacial Mono Solar Panel delivers 450W per panel versus 415W for the Mission Solar MSE415, a 35W difference per module. To build an 8 kW residential system, you would need 20 Mission Solar MSE415 panels or 18 Renogy 450W Bifacial Mono Solar Panel panels. Choosing the higher-wattage option saves 2 panels, reducing total racking hardware, wiring, and installation labor costs. Higher wattage per panel is particularly valuable for commercial-scale installations where panel count directly impacts balance-of-system costs.

Temperature Coefficient

The Renogy 450W Bifacial Mono Solar Panel has a temperature coefficient of -0.29%/°C versus -0.34%/°C for the Mission Solar MSE415. On a hot summer day when cell temperature reaches 65°C (40°C above the 25°C STC baseline), the Renogy 450W Bifacial Mono Solar Panel retains 94.2% of its rated power while the other retains 93.2%. This difference is particularly significant in hot climates such as the American Southwest, the Middle East, and Southeast Asia, where panels routinely operate 30-40°C above STC for several hours each day. Over the system lifetime, the cumulative energy advantage from a better temperature coefficient can amount to 2-4% of total production.

Physical Dimensions & Weight

The Mission Solar MSE415 measures 1722×1134×30mm and weighs 21.5 kg, while the Renogy 450W Bifacial Mono Solar Panel measures 1801×1072×30mm at 24.2 kg. 1.95 m² of panel area for the Mission Solar MSE415 versus 1.93 m² for the Renogy 450W Bifacial Mono Solar Panel. The Mission Solar MSE415 is 2.7 kg lighter per panel, which reduces structural load requirements on the roof and makes handling easier during installation. For a 20-panel system, that is a total weight difference of 54 kg. Similar footprints mean both panels fit comparably on standard residential rooftop configurations.

Renogy 450W Bifacial Mono Solar Panel

The Renogy 450W Bifacial Mono Solar Panel is Renogy's flagship residential/commercial panel, combining N-Type monocrystalline cells with bifacial technology for up to 25% additional energy gain from reflected light.
